My internet speed dropped - what's the cause?
Answer
Multiple things can cause this. Work through the list in order:
- Update your network adapter drivers. Outdated or auto-installed Windows drivers are a common culprit.
- Set the link to full-duplex. Open Device Manager → your network adapter → Properties → Advanced tab, and set Speed & Duplex to the highest supported full-duplex value (for example
1.0 Gbps Full Duplex) instead of Auto Negotiation. - Restart the router. The issue may be on the router side - power it off for ~30 seconds, then power it back on.
- Contact your ISP. If none of the above works, the problem is likely upstream. Contact your internet service provider.
